noun, noun or participle which takes 'suru', intransitive verb
come to the surface; come to a head; become an issue
Describes a hidden problem, conflict, or issue becoming apparent or public. Often used with する to indicate the process of surfacing.
長年の対立がついに表面化した。
The long-standing conflict finally came to the surface.
